Experts mull Fintech to grow economy

Nigerians yet to explore the opportunities in the nation’s emerging financial technology space need to do so in the earliest possible time, President of the Fintech Association of Nigeria, Dr. Segun Aina has said.

Aina disclosed this during a two day conference organised by Fintech and well attended by all the stakeholders from 29 countries, noting that in the last four years the companies have synegised with companies of like mind through innovation, creativity and notable applications that make business easy even to the grassroots.

“We have built global partnerships and recognized by the African Union, United Nations Economic Commission for Africa, African Development Bank, Afreximbank and others. These self-regulatory organisations have brought needed coordination to the Fintech ecosystem in Nigeria and Africa with linkages to and alliances with similar organisations in other markets,” he said.

Speaking at the occasion, the Central Bank Deputy Governor, financial System Stability, Mrs. Aishah Ahmad said the apex bank is working round the clock to get operational framework that will improve the security and operation of financial technology firms.
